Contractors win and deliver work based on bid estimates and baseline schedules that carry thin margins and aggressive performance commitments. Yet projects routinely move to the execution phase with a fundamental blind spot: The execution budget and baseline schedule can’t be clearly traced to the underlying estimate assumptions that won the work. This disconnect—what practitioners recognize as assumption risk exposure—stays invisible at the estimate-to-execution handoff and surfaces later as margin erosion, productivity shortfalls, schedule slippage, and contractual disputes. Join this session to learn a practical, contractor-side framework for detecting, quantifying, and preventing divergence between your estimate and your schedule using structured project controls practices, quantitative risk analysis, and Monte Carlo simulation. The webinar will emphasize maintaining a continuous golden thread between estimate, budget, and schedule throughout the project lifecycle.

Most construction teams don't lack schedule data, they lack the time to interpret it before problems become disputes. This session is a live demonstration of SmartPM's schedule analytics platform, showing how it surfaces early warning signs, such as compressed logic, unstable critical paths, and inconsistent updates, well before they surface as claims or delay. Using real project examples, we'll walk through SmartPM's schedule quality scoring, delay analysis, and change tracking tools in action, showing exactly how raw P6 and Microsoft Project schedules become clear, actionable risk indicators. Attendees will leave with a practical framework for what to look for in their own schedules each month, and how SmartPM surfaces it automatically.

"Risk for the Rest of Us" is the concept that finally makes schedule and cost risk assessments feel less like statistics and more accessible for everyone... analysts and managers at every level, no PhD required. You'll learn to gather the right inputs, run Monte Carlo simulations, and decode risk exposure histograms and tornado charts fast enough to brief findings on the spot, in your own words, to any room. We don't stop at the project level, because the threats that blow up timelines and budgets rarely start there. Funding freezes, workforce gaps, and policy shifts originating in the boardroom have a way of quietly cascading into project-level chaos, and this session equips you to spot that chain reaction early, translate it for executives, and drive the mitigation decisions that protect the entire portfolio.
